DESCRIPTION:Dr. Kristie Foley has spent the past eight years building the 
 capacity for tobacco research and control in Eastern Europe (R01TW007927-0
 1\, 2007-2012 and 1R01TW009280-01\, 2012-2017).  The purpose of the initia
 tive is to build a network of well-trained LMIC scientists who conduct rig
 orous research on tobacco use\, morbidity\, and mortality with a high prob
 ability of translating research findings into practice and policy. Central
  and Eastern Europe has the highest cancer mortality rate of any region in
  the world\, which is at least partially explained by high smoking rates. 
 For example\, between 33-36% of Hungarian adults smoked in 2007 when we la
 unched our initiative.  As a result\, Hungary has held the unenviable posi
 tion as a world leader in lung cancer mortality.  \nThe two consecutive R0
 1 grants have sponsored sixteen research projects teams in Hungary and Rom
 ania. This talk will describe our capacity building approach\, which inclu
 des formal training in research methodology and highly tailored mentoring 
 to support rigorous tobacco research in primary prevention of tobacco use\
 , cessation\, and the reduction of secondhand smoke.  Scientific\, practic
 al\, and policy impacts of the initiative will be discussed.
